September of 2022 is yet another month without an ongoing Green Lantern series, but regardless various characters are showing up in other books, or at least on the covers of them.  DC is celebrating Hispanic Heritage Month so both Jessica Cruz and Kyle Rayner appear on a couple of variant covers. It also looks like Kyle will appear in the latest DCeased series.  Here are all the books that DC has released solicitation information about for those being published in September that reference Green Lantern in description and/or cover art.

DARK CRISIS #4
Written by JOSHUA WILLIAMSON
Art and cover by DANIEL SAMPERE and ALEJANDRO SÁNCHEZ
Variant cover by TERRY DODSON and RACHEL DODSON
1:25 variant cover by DAN JURGENS and NORM RAPMUND
1:50 variant cover by NATHAN SZERDY
1:100 variant cover by DANIEL SAMPERE and ALEJANDRO SÁNCHEZ
Zero Hour homage variant cover by BRETT BOOTH and JONATHAN GLAPION
$4.99 | 32 pages | 4 of 7 | Variant $5.99 US (card stock)
ON SALE 9/6/22
Witness the birth of the new DC Multiverse!
Spinning out of the pages of The Flash, the heroes have learned the secret of Pariah’s new worlds—but at what cost does this knowledge come, and what can they even do with this information—or even worse, perhaps Pariah and the Great Darkness want them to know…? On Earth-Zero, Deathstroke continues to move forward with his plans to erase legacy heroics once and for all, while Jon Kent, Nightwing, and the ragtag group of youngsters rally to step up to the increasing number of challenges. The event of the year rages on!

Dark Crisis is in many ways the direct sequel to the original Crisis on Infinite Earths by Marv Wolfman and George Pérez. In this issue Pariah’s attempt to restore the infinite Multiverse reaches a breaking point! Stay tuned for a special announcement at SDCC 2022 that will change all you know about Dark Crisis!

DCEASED: WAR OF THE UNDEAD GODS #2
Written by TOM TAYLOR
Art by TREVOR HAIRSINE and ANDY LANNING
Cover by HOWARD PORTER
Homage variant cover by DAN MORA
Acetate variant cover by KAEL NGU
1:25 variant cover by FRANCESCO MATTINA
1:50 variant cover by SUN KHAMUNAKI
$3.99 US | 32 pages | 2 of 8 | Variant $4.99 US (card stock)
ON SALE 9/20/22
The undead Darkseid begins his assault on the galaxy…attacking Korugar first! Could the fate of the planet depend on the Yellow Lantern Corps teaming up with a Green Lantern? Also, what horrors do Big Barda and Mister Miracle find on New Genesis?

DC: MECH #3
Written by KENNY PORTER
Art and cover by BALDEMAR RIVAS
Variant cover by DAN MORA
1:25 variant cover by RICARDO LÓPEZ ORTIZ
1:50 variant cover by DAN MORA
$3.99 US | 32 pages | 3 of 6 | Variant $4.99 US (card stock)
ON SALE 9/27/22
A battle for the stars! Superman, Batman, Wonder Woman, Flash, and the Green Lanterns have combined their might and mechanized resources to help the world, but they’re not a team quite yet. They’re a group of pilots not flying in a pattern. This will have to change when they go to aid Steve Trevor’s forces in space as they’re attacked by Darkseid’s Apokoliptian Army. And on Earth, Lex Luthor’s experiments with Superman’s DNA grow more frightening. The most epic miniseries of 2022 continues!
